ABSTRACT

 

 The  manganites were intensively studied in last twenty years, due to their properties and possibility of applications as magnetoresistive sensors. We investigated La0.5Pr0.2Pb0.3-xSrxMnO3 manganites due to their potential, for applications to sensors working near room temperature. The samples were sintered in air and proofed for phase composition and microstructural parammeters by XRD methods. Data on magnetic and transport properties were obtained at temperatures between 77 and 400 K. The substitution of Pb with Sr leads to important structural changes, a transition from cubic to rhombohedral structure taking place for x>0.05. We observed a large magnetoresistance near temperature.
